📅  最后修改于: 2023-12-03 15:24:48.021000             🧑  作者: Mango
在Javascript中,可以使用textContent属性更改HTML元素中的文本内容。
可以使用以下方法更改textContent属性中的文本内容:
document.getElementById("myElement").textContent = "New text content";
上述代码将获得具有ID“myElement”的HTML元素,并将其textContent属性设置为“New text content”。
可以在JavaScript代码中使用此方法更改HTML页面的任何元素的文本内容。
以下是一个简单的示例,其中JavaScript代码在单击按钮时更改文本内容:
<!DOCTYPE html>
<html>
<body>
<h1 id="header">Hello World</h1>
<button onclick="changeText()">Click me</button>
<script>
function changeText() {
document.getElementById("header").textContent = "Goodbye World";
}
</script>
</body>
</html>
在上面的例子中,当用户单击按钮时,JavaScript函数changeText()
将执行。该函数使用以下代码更改标题文本:
document.getElementById("header").textContent = "Goodbye World";
使用textContent属性,可以轻松地更改HTML元素的文本内容。这对于在动态Web应用程序中向用户显示实时信息非常有用。
但需要注意的是,textContent会将任何HTML元素或标记文本呈现为纯文本格式。如果想要使用其他格式,例如粗体或斜体文本样式,则可以考虑使用innerHTML或createElement等其他方法来更改HTML元素。